Defining a clear project scope and objectives is the foundation of successful IT project management. Project scope refers to the specific goals, deliverables, and boundaries of the project. A well-defined project scope helps to prevent scope creep, which can lead to project delays and cost overruns. To define a clear project scope, project managers should: * Identify the project’s key stakeholders and their expectations * Develop a detailed project charter and scope statement * Establish clear project objectives and key performance indicators (KPIs) * Ensure that all stakeholders understand and agree on the project scope and objectivesTip 2: Develop a Realistic Project Schedule
A realistic project schedule is essential for meeting project deadlines and stakeholder expectations. Project scheduling involves creating a detailed project timeline, including task durations, dependencies, and resource allocations. To develop a realistic project schedule, project managers should: * Use project management tools, such as Gantt charts and calendars, to create a visual project timeline * Estimate task durations and dependencies based on historical data and expert judgment * Identify and mitigate potential project risks and constraints * Regularly review and update the project schedule to reflect changes and progressTip 3: Manage Project Resources Effectively
Effective resource management is critical for delivering IT projects on time, within budget, and to the required quality standards. Project resources include people, equipment, materials, and technology. To manage project resources effectively, project managers should: * Identify and allocate the necessary resources for each project task * Develop a resource allocation plan to ensure that resources are used efficiently * Monitor and control resource utilization to prevent overallocation and underallocation * Ensure that all team members have the necessary skills and training to perform their tasksTip 4: Communicate Effectively with Stakeholders
Effective communication is vital for IT project management, as it helps to ensure that all stakeholders are informed and engaged throughout the project lifecycle. Stakeholder communication involves identifying, analyzing, and responding to the needs and expectations of all project stakeholders. To communicate effectively with stakeholders, project managers should: * Develop a stakeholder communication plan to ensure that all stakeholders receive regular project updates * Use various communication channels, such as email, meetings, and reports, to reach different stakeholders * Ensure that all stakeholders understand and agree on the project scope, objectives, and timelines * Foster a culture of open and transparent communication to encourage feedback and collaborationTip 5: Monitor and Control Project Progress
Monitoring and controlling project progress is essential for ensuring that the project is delivered on time, within budget, and to the required quality standards. Project monitoring and control involve tracking project performance, identifying and addressing deviations from the project plan, and taking corrective action to get the project back on track. To monitor and control project progress, project managers should: * Develop a project dashboard to track key project metrics and KPIs * Regularly review and analyze project performance data to identify trends and areas for improvement * Take corrective action to address project deviations and risks * Ensure that all stakeholders are informed of project progress and any changes to the project plan| Project Management Tip | Description |
